I think they need to put the 600 VES snowmobile engine on a quad. The only real problem that I see with a twin is the space needed side by side. The 700 does have an advantage being a v-twin like that. I'm afraid if Polaris makes a quad to compete it would be a similar motor design. I wouldnt mind seeing a big 600cc 2-cycle thumper auto. Dont think it would ever happen due to the good people at the EPA. Keep in mind the 400 Polaris 2-cycle actually is only 378cc. Bumping it to 500 would be a huge difference. Not to mention it could have a good pipe and clutching from the factory. Either that or stay good with the friendly EPA and build the 600+cc 4-stroke single. Only time will tell.
